Michael Ballack classifies Karl’s statements on Real Madrid. The 17-year-old’s advisor calls for calmness – with a clear commitment to FC Bayern
Lennart Karl’s statements about his „dream club“ Real Madrid have recently made waves. Michael Ballack has now spoken out clearly on DAZN – and called for one thing above all: composure. The former Bayern professional and current advisor to the 17-year-old made it clear that the words of a teenager should not be made bigger than they are
„He’s still a young guy who is being honed“
Ballack began by putting his client’s sporting status into perspective. „First of all, he clearly has outstanding footballing ability, but he’s still a young guy who is being honed, who is in a maturing process and is at the very, very beginning of his career,“ explained the 47-year-old. At this early stage in particular, dreams, spontaneous statements and honest answers are nothing unusual – especially in an environment like a fan meeting
It is normal for young players to be asked about their big goals. „If you are then asked about your dreams, then I believe that you can and are allowed to make them known,“ said Ballack. He can understand the sometimes emotional reactions from the Munich environment, but does not share them. „In context, the statement is harmless to me,“ he made unmistakably clear
Clear words on FC Bayern and Karls‘ decision

It was particularly important for Ballack to emphasize one thing: Lennart Karl’s connection to FC Bayern. The record champions are by no means just a stopover for the attacking player. „I think Lennart is a guy who had a great start at FC Bayern. That’s his absolute dream club, he said that too,“ Ballack emphasized
Karl had already left no doubt about his decision in the contract talks last summer. „When we were negotiating last summer and we talked about how he saw his sporting future here in Munich, Lennart said: No, this is my club, my dream – this is where I grew up, this is where I made my steps.“ For Ballack, this commitment is crucial – not a casual statement about a childhood dream
At the same time, the former national team captain warned against bending young players too early. Authenticity is a value that soccer needs, he said. „We don’t want to bend the boys too early in a society where we’ve been told how to express ourselves a lot anyway. We want authenticity, we want players you can identify with,“ said Ballack
At the end of the day, one thing in particular sticks in his mind: Karl made a conscious decision to play for FC Bayern – despite enormous competition. „It’s a huge challenge to face up to this competition. He dared to do it,“ explained Ballack. The fact that the 17-year-old is currently underpinning this path with strong performances is the best proof that the debate about Real Madrid should be kept much smaller than it has been recently.
